Study Explores Link Between Microfluidic Systems and Optical Traits in Hoplia Beetles
Researchers have conducted a detailed study examining the connection between the microfluidic and optical properties of Hoplia beetles. These insects, known for their distinctive adaptations, have drawn scientific interest due to their ability to survive in a variety of environmental conditions. The study focuses on uncovering the mechanisms behind these unique traits, offering new insights into how these beetles function at a microscopic level.
The research highlights the intricate interplay between the beetles’ microfluidic systems and their optical characteristics. Scientists explored how these features contribute to the beetles’ survival strategies and environmental adaptability. By analyzing these properties, researchers aim to better understand the biological processes that enable such resilience in challenging habitats. The findings provide valuable information about natural systems that could inform future technological advancements inspired by biological designs.
